Output 53b15076ef907124d593364df37567a2b3e31f5dc5e14f373640137c02279df5:1

value
191399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8346602aa17c26108973bea6e46f2035b5b8b6aa OP_EQUAL
address
3Df8kTbsbCAYbswNfhMb5XqYvuNPnm7DrQ
transaction
53b15076ef907124d593364df37567a2b3e31f5dc5e14f373640137c02279df5